Cost of ADHD assessment

A thorough ADHD assessment is expensive. There are ways to cut down on expenses. Some providers, for example offer sliding scale assessments that are determined by your income. You may also find a service who accepts your insurance. Many universities also have testing facilities that offer services at a reduced price. You can find them by searching on the internet or asking your physician to refer you to.

Families and individuals could also have to pay for medications or therapy related to ADHD symptoms. A recent survey conducted by ADDitude magazine found that more than half of families living with ADHD reported that the cost of managing their condition exceeded 10% of their annual income. This means that it is crucial to take into consideration the cost of an ADHD evaluation before deciding whether or not to seek one.

An ADHD assessment is a thorough mental health examination, usually done by a psychiatrist or psychologist. You will be asked about your family history as well as any mental health issues that you or your parents might have experienced. The assessment will also ask you about your current health issues and concerns. The test can be conducted in person or via the internet and takes between two and three hours.

Your therapist will give you a diagnosis and suggest an appropriate treatment plan. Then, you'll have to consult your primary care physician or psychiatrist for the prescription of a medication. The type of assessment

A private adhd assessment bath (please click the up coming article) ADHD assessment is more thorough than a standard mental health assessment. It is often accompanied by an interview with a specialist. The expert will ask you questions about your childhood and your current symptoms, and how they impact your life. The assessment will consist of an interview and tests. These questions will focus on three areas: hyperactivity, inattention and an impulsiveness. The expert will also use your medical history and other pertinent information to make a proper diagnosis.

A psychiatrist or specialist ADHD nurse or "other qualified health professional" (NICE guidelines) can provide an ADHD assessment. These professionals must have formal training and experience in assessing adult ADHD. This applies to both psychiatrists and GPs. It doesn't matter what their pecking order is within the NHS hierarchy, it is the skills, knowledge and experience that distinguish their status as a specialist.

If you're taking an individual ADHD assessment, it's crucial to choose the right doctor. Some providers require a GP's referral letter while others do not. private adhd assessment telford assessments usually take two sessions, allowing your doctor to examine your symptoms in depth and to understand how they affect your life. They might also ask you to bring an individual from your family to provide collateral information.

During an ADHD assessment you'll be asked to answer a variety of questions and answer questions about your life. You will also be asked to describe past experiences and how ADHD symptoms have affected you. These symptoms are based on DSM V criteria. You'll need at least six traits to be diagnosed.

If you're diagnosed with ADHD your psychiatrist will prescribe medication on your own. They'll then provide you with a shared care agreement with your GP to help you manage your symptoms. There are some exceptions. GPs agree to this, so you must check with them prior to booking an appointment.
